What is the Jarvis app called?

What is the Jarvis app called?

Obi-Wan Finale – The Loop Marvel’s Iron Man 3 – JARVIS: A Second Screen Experience, also known simply as JARVIS: A Second Screen Experience or the Jarvis App, is a high-tech novelty application for Apple mobile devices.

Is there a Jarvis app for iPhone?

Jarvis: Powered by Marvel on the App Store This app is available only on the App Store for iPhone. Jarvis is Marvel’s guide to the Marvel Universe. Ask him anything and he can find you the right information about all of Marvel’s characters, whether they are featured in live action, or comics.

Can you use Jarvis as a second screen device?

Think Siri but with the voice of JARVIS and a decidedly Iron Man bent, and you won’t be far off. The second angle touts the app as a second screen device, allowing movie watchers to tie the app into their Blu-Ray player and effectively control the movie experience using their voice.

What is Jarvis roll call and how to use it?

This feature allows the user to view all 42 or Tony’s unique Iron Man suits, either after unlocking them through scanning the AR codes in the Iron Man 3 Blu-Ray. Saying JARVIS Roll Call will unlock them instantly but it is unknown if this is a glitch or not.
